Why this matters

DMARC p=none collects reports but doesn't actually block spoofed mail — phishing emails still reach inboxes.

Learn more

DMARC's three policies are p=none (monitor only), p=quarantine (mark as spam), and p=reject (bounce). Most domains start at p=none to gather data, but stay there forever, leaving spoofers unblocked. After 30 days of clean DMARC reports, graduate to p=quarantine, then p=reject.

Source: DMARC.org / NIST

Why this matters

Without frame protection, your site can be embedded in a hostile page and used for clickjacking.

Learn more

Clickjacking overlays your site under a transparent malicious page so users click invisible buttons. Setting X-Frame-Options: DENY (or a modern frame-ancestors CSP directive) blocks the embedding entirely. There's almost never a legitimate reason to allow it.

Source: OWASP / MDN

Why this matters

Default browser behavior leaks full URLs (including query params and tokens) to every third-party resource — set a strict policy.

Learn more

Without a Referrer-Policy header, browsers send the full referring URL with images, scripts, and fonts loaded from third-party origins. URLs containing tokens, user IDs, or session params end up in third-party logs. Set `Referrer-Policy: strict-origin-when-cross-origin` (or stricter) to limit leakage.

Source: MDN / W3C

Why this matters

COOP isolates your top-level browsing context from cross-origin windows — without it, popup-based side-channel attacks remain possible.

Learn more

Cross-Origin-Opener-Policy: same-origin prevents cross-origin pages from sharing a browsing-context group with yours. This blocks cross-window references that enable Spectre-style timing attacks and tab-nabbing. Required if you want to enable SharedArrayBuffer.

Source: MDN / web.dev

Why this matters

COEP enforces that all embedded resources opt-in to cross-origin embedding — required for cross-origin isolation features.

Learn more

Cross-Origin-Embedder-Policy: require-corp ensures every embedded resource (script, iframe, image) explicitly allows being loaded cross-origin. Combined with COOP, this enables the cross-origin-isolated context that unlocks SharedArrayBuffer, high-resolution timers, and other powerful APIs.

Source: MDN / web.dev

Why this matters

object-src open in CSP allows Flash/PDF/plugin embedding — a now-deprecated attack vector that should be explicitly blocked.

Learn more

object-src controls <object>, <embed>, and <applet> elements. Modern sites have no need for plugins; setting `object-src 'none'` blocks an entire class of legacy XSS vectors at zero cost. If your CSP missed it, add the directive.

Source: MDN CSP
